¿Puede la colaboración ciudadana mejorar las colecciones patrimoniales digitales de las bibliotecas universitarias? Laboratorios bibliotecarios y un caso de estudio : proyecto para la identificación y geolocalización de una colección de la Biblioteca Complutense a través de la participación ciudadana
RESUMEN: Las bibliotecas universitarias están empezando a afianzar su papel como proveedoras de datos, instaurando los metadatos como servicio. Los datos de las colecciones patrimoniales digitalizadas son una fuente de información muy valiosa para la investigación, especialmente en Humanidades Digitales. En este contexto, las bibliotecas deben plantearse, por un lado, cómo compartir los datos, dónde publicarlos y con qué licencias, y por otro lado, cómo favorecer su enriquecimiento para que sean realmente útiles y reutilizables para la investigación. Los laboratorios bibliotecarios, una innovadora propuesta para la participación ciudadana introducida en España en los últimos años, pueden constituir una herramienta de gran valor para el desarrollo de proyectos con datos y colecciones, con el objetivo de mejorar y enriquecer esos datos para que sean más relevantes. La participación ciudadana puede ser el medio para lograr un fin: conseguir «datasets» reutilizables y de calidad que ofrecer para la investigación.ABSTRACT: University libraries begin to consolidate their role as data providers, establishing metadata as a service. Data from digitized heritage collections are a very useful source of information for research, especially in Digital Humanities. In this context, libraries must consider, on the one hand, how to share the data, where to publish them and under which licenses, and on the other hand, how to promote their enrichment so that they become really useful and reusable for research. Library labs, an innovative proposal for citizen participation introduced in Spain in recent years, can be a powerful tool for the development of projects with data and collections, with the aim of improving and enriching these data to make them more relevant. Palabras y aprendizaje: propuesta de una estrategia conceptual en la docencia universitaria
Se resume aquí el trabajo realizado a propósito de un proyecto de innovación docente orientado al aprendizaje conceptual, esto es, a dar una importancia central a los conceptos científicos y a las categorías intelectuales en el proceso de aprendizaje de las ciencias sociales en el ámbito universitario, priorizando el uso de glosarios en el curso del aprendizaje y de la evaluación. Complex modulation Diffractive Optical Elements implemented in a single Spatial Light Modulator
Spatial light modulators (SLMs) are optoelectronic devices that spatially modulate the properties of an incident electromagnetic field, such as its amplitude, phase, or polarization. They are used to generate dynamic Diffractive Optical Elements (DOEs), which are normally configured as pure-amplitude or pure-phase DOEs. In this work, we propose to generate complex modulation with a single SLM for optimizing the performance of DOEs. For that, we fill, as evenly as possible, the Argand plane, representing the complex amplitude of the DOE, with the modulation curve provided by the SLM and the polarization plates used. Also, we modify the Iterative Fourier Transform Algorithm to design complex DOEs and implement them in the SLM that works in an amplitude-phase configuration. For the simulations, we have considered that the modulation curves are spiral-shaped. We have verified that their far-field diffraction patterns present more uniformity, less background noise, and higher diffraction efficiencies than when pure-phase configuration is used. For the experimental verification, we have calibrated a LCoS SLM and optimized the azimuths of the polarizers and quarter-wave plates, placed before and after the SLM, to obtain the optimal modulation curve. Eco-anxiety or simply eco-worry? Incremental validity study in a representative Spanish sample

In this paper, we analyze in a representative sample of the Spanish population (N = 1911) the incremental validity of the eco-worry construct concerning that of eco-anxiety at three levels of environmental commitment: high (environmental activists), medium (people who are not part of any environmental organization but who would like to), and low (people who neither belong to environmental groups nor want to). Our results showed that (1) the environmental activists in our sample did not seem to be eco-anxious but rather eco-worried, and (2) at the three levels of environmental commitment, eco-worry but not eco-anxiety positively mediated the relationship between climate change perception and general willingness for environmental behavior, and eco-worry, but not eco-anxiety, positively connected with life satisfaction through the general willingness to behave pro-environmentally. Influence of local factors on the expression of the early Aptian OAE 1a – insights from a pelagic basin in the Western Tethys
The early Aptian Oceanic Anoxic Event (OAE 1a) was characterized by a major perturbation in the global carbon cycle, linked to the rapid input of 13C-depleted carbon into the Earth's system from volcanogenic and/or methanogenic sources. Although the related environmental and climatic changes are relatively well understood on a global scale, local and regional impacts are less well constrained. Here we provide new insights into the local expression of the biotic and environmental changes related to OAE 1a in pelagic domains, by analysing a pelagic succession from the Western Tethys, La Frontera section (S. Spain), using biomarkers, TOC content, and elemental composition data. These data revealed a complex variability before, during, and after OAE 1a (defined as isotope segments C2 to C7), but with a clear episode of biotic and environmental perturbation within OAE 1a at the upper C4 segment. Comparison with the nearby pelagic Carbonero section within the same basin reveals a heterogeneous expression of this event, recording three episodes of accelerated environmental change (including C4 segment) that correlate with C-isotope shifts. These episodes also correlate with cooling and warming periods based on sea-surface temperature data and can be linked to variable Ontong-Java Plateau activity, as indicated by osmium isotopes. Local palaeogeographic conditions likely controlled the heterogeneous expression of OAE 1a, with the Carbonero section situated in a more subsident and more restricted water circulation area. Geophysical characterization and 3D modeling of an active landslide in Arteixo (La Coruña) using Electrical Resistivity Tomography (ERT)
Los movimientos de ladera constituyen uno de los procesos geodinámicos más relevantes en términos de riesgo geotécnico, debido a su capacidad para generar daños estructurales y pérdidas humanas. Comprender la geometría interna de una masa inestable es fundamental para evaluar su evolución, delimitar el plano de rotura y diseñar estrategias eficaces de mitigación y monitoreo. Este estudio presenta la caracterización geofísica y el modelado tridimensional de un deslizamiento activo localizado en el municipio de Arteixo (La Coruña), mediante la aplicación del método de Tomografía de Resistividad Eléctrica (ERT). Se realizaron ocho perfiles de tomografía con diferentes configuraciones de electrodos, cuyos resultados fueron procesados con técnicas de inversión y posteriormente integrados en un modelo 3D utilizando el software Move. El análisis permitió diferenciar tres unidades geoeléctricas principales en función de sus valores de resistividad, lo que facilitó la interpretación indirecta de la estructura interna de la ladera, así como la identificación de planos de rotura, zonas de alteración y discontinuidades estructurales. Los contrastes resistivos observados mostraron coherencia con los factores condicionantes del deslizamiento, como la presencia de fracturas y la meteorización diferencial. Multicollinearity mitigation and unbiased estimations: an application of restricted least squares
This work presents an application of Restricted Least Squares (RLS) that achieves the mitigation of severe multicollinearity problems along with obtaining unbiased estimates. Both targets are restricted to the verification of the null hypothesis of the restrictions on the coefficients of the RLS model, which has been obtained with the application of two recent methodologies that mitigate multicollinearity problems: residualization and raise regression. The reliability of the proposed methodology is shown through Monte Carlo simulations, which illustrate that it is independent of the degree and type of multicollinearity. Finally, a particular empirical application is implemented, and it displays the possible combination of constraints depending on the case study.
